Essential Duties and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

  • Position requires OCONUS deployments.

  • Responsible for the management of an efficient and cost-effective logistics system that interfaces with all supply, transportation, and Aerospace Ground Equipment (AGE) maintenance functions necessary to support an MQ-9 operating location.

  • Support Air Force Special Operations Command MQ-9 units worldwide. Including daily customer interaction.

  • Must act independently, with other general direction, to accomplish task order requirements.

  • Utilize Enterprise Supply System (ESS) processes and procedures to manage the flow of controlled government furnished equipment.

  • Ordering or requisitioning, status verification and tracking, issuing, cancelling, storage, coordinated movement, distribution, inventory, and disposal of parts and materials.

  • Maintain, manage, and verify status of on hand assets using applicable ESS reports and listings.

  • Oversee the receipt, processing, and shipment of Due in Form Maintenance assets within the authorized time frame. Manage Awaiting Parts and cross-cannibalization assets and execute reclamation and demilitarization actions for condemned repair cycle assets as required.

  • Maintain a uniform storage and materials handling system that meets prescribed government objectives.

  • Operate and maintain an integrated aircraft maintenance unit support section.

  • Oversee the strict control, accountability, and comprehensive inventory of assigned Consolidated Tool Kits and support equipment. Manage the lifecycle of broken, spare, and unserviceable tools, including the coordination of turn-ins and pickups for Test, Measurement, and Diagnostics Equipment items requiring calibration.

  • Obtain, manage, and control all Hazardous Materials and Shelf-Life items necessary to perform daily aircraft maintenance activities through the government HAZMART facility.

  • Arrange for deliveries of required materials to support local and deployed/exercise operations.
